Abstract :
This paper presents a characteristic analysis of the switched reluctance motor (SRM) considering freewheeling diode and dc-link voltage ripple by using time-stepped voltage-source finite-element method in which the magnetic field is combined with the drive circuit. The influence of freewheeling diodes and dc-link voltage ripple on the performance of an SRM such as torque ripples with switching modes is examined.
